丁丁打折网 - 网友优惠券分享网站,有688999个用户

京东优惠券 小米有品优惠券

当前位置 : 首页>web3>区块链开发语言:C++、Go、Python、Rust的选择

区块链开发语言:C++、Go、Python、Rust的选择

类别:web3 发布时间:2025-08-05 21:00

区块链技术的编程语言选择

在区块链技术的开发过程中,选择合适的编程语言至关重要。常见的编程语言包括C++、Go、Python和Rust,这些语言因其独特的性能和灵活性被广泛使用。

首先,C++因其高效的性能被许多早期区块链项目,如比特币,选为首选语言。比特币的参考实现就是用C++编写的,这使得它在处理大量交易时表现得非常出色。

其次,Go语言因其并发处理能力和简洁性受到区块链开发者的喜爱。以太坊的客户端Geth就是用Go编写的,这让它在处理智能合约时更加灵活和高效。

接着,Python因其易学性和丰富的库支持,在区块链领域也有一席之地。许多区块链平台,如Ethereum,提供了Python接口,使得开发者可以更轻松地与区块链进行交互。这对于快速开发和原型设计特别有用。

最后,Rust因其安全性和高性能近年来在区块链领域越来越受欢迎。Solana区块链就是用Rust编写的,这使得它在处理大规模并发交易时更加可靠和稳定。

选择哪种编程语言,取决于项目的具体需求和开发者的偏好。如果你的项目需要处理大量并发交易,Go或Rust可能是更好的选择;而如果你需要快速开发和原型设计,Python则是一个不错的选项。总之,选择合适的编程语言,可以让你的区块链项目更加高效和安全。

丁丁打折网©版权所有,未经许可严禁复制或镜像 ICP证: 湘ICP备2023003002号-11

Powered by 丁丁打折网本站为非营利性网站,本站内容均来自网络转载或网友提供,如有侵权或夸大不实请及时联系我们删除!本站不承担任何争议和法律责任!
技术支持:丁丁网 dddazhe@hotmail.com & 2010-2020 All rights reserved